摘要
A distributed refinement algorithm was proposed based on the error analyzing of range-based WSN localization. In each iteration, the proposed algorithm identified error nodes and effective nodes according to the idea of magnetic poleat first; then, it choosed two nodes with the minimum relative deviations in the 1-hop neighbors set of error node, and getted the intersection points of two circles whose centers were the positions of above two nodes and radiuses are the range distances from above two nodes to the error node respectively; at last, it choosed the position with minimum error, from its current position and above two intersection points as refinement position of error node after this iteration. Simulation results show that the proposed algorithm can reduce the localization error of multilateral positioning model and improve the localization accuracy efficiently. ©, 2015, Editorial Board of Journal on Communications.
